Are aqueous zinc-ion batteries sustainable?

Developing sustainable energy storage systems is crucial for integrating renewable energy sources into the power grid. Aqueous zinc-ion batteries (ZIBs) are becoming increasingly popular due to their safety, eco-friendliness, and cost-effectiveness.

What is cyclic voltammetry?

Cyclic voltammetry (CV) is one of the most versatile techniques in electrochemistry, providing insights into the redox properties, reaction kinetics and stability of materials. In a typical experiment, the material of interest is modified to make an electrode and connected to a potentiostat.
